### Checklist: user module split, step 7

Heads up, support folks — after the Pellgrove user module goes standalone, login hiccups should be tagged under the new service, not the monolith. Double-check the routing flip is live before closing tickets. The cutover build you'll want to reference is identified by the token below.

session token of bajeg-bajop = htk4_6c57

CHANGELOG — LockSpin v2.8 (weekly sync)

Renamed LOCKER_PIN_MODE to ACCESS_FLOW_MODE across the laundry-locker service. Old name is dead as of this release; no fallback. Update any local env files before pulling main. Migration script handles the kiosk fleet in Brindlewood automatically. One manual step remains: the new access-flow verifier needs its signing credential set in each node's env file. Add this line after ACCESS_FLOW_MODE:

env line for hahap-hafop: COURIER_KEY8=1f7b55df

### Step 4: Stabilize the integration tests

Heads up: the Tollgate payments suite is flaky mostly because tests share one sandbox ledger. Before migrating, give each test run its own namespace and bump the settlement poll timeout — the old default is way too tight. Once that's in place, reruns should drop to near zero. The test harness picks up these configuration values at startup.

config for hahip-yajep:
holix:
  log_level: error
  metrics_host: metrics.holix.qorvellabs.internal
  pin: 9600
  pool_size: 8

Q: Who can use the top-floor quiet room, and how is access managed? A: The quiet room on Level 9 of Dunmarle Court is open to all staff from 08:00 to 19:00; outside those hours the facilities desk controls entry. Keep the booking slate by the door current, and report any furniture moves or noise complaints to the duty supervisor. When granting out-of-hours access, issue the requester the door code below.

turnstile pass: bdg-YEOZLM-79341408

Handover note — GraphLattice dependency visualizer. The render pipeline now sanitizes node labels before DOM insertion, closing the injection path flagged last sprint. Parsing of lockfiles happens in a sandboxed worker; no network calls occur during layout. Remaining risk: the export-to-SVG feature still embeds raw tooltip text. Please audit that path first. Accountability for this module rests with the following engineer.

signatory, yahog-badug: Quenix Ulaael